The Secretariat of Agriculture of Mexico announced that thanks to the work in the export of Hass avocado from Michoacán, the Senasica and the Animal and Plant Health Inspection Service (APHIS), agreed to expand the export to certified producers from Jalisco, as of the next season that begins in April 2022. Currently, 98% of the so-called green gold is produced in 10 entities, among them Michoacán stands out with 1.8 million tons and Jalisco, with 248 thousand.

Much of this product is export material, to destinations such as the United States, Canada, Japan, Spain, the Netherlands, France, the United Kingdom, Honduras, El Salvador, China and South Korea. According to the entity, “the main client of Mexican avocado trees is the United States, with more than USD 2,290 million of the 3,463 million in total sales. However, that market has only been open for more than 20 years to producers from Michoacán, as of today, the possibility opens up for producers from Jalisco and will gradually open up for the entire country ”.
